Where does “albarikuki” come from?
albarikuki (Quechua) comes from Spanish albaricoque, from Arabic برقوق, from Arabic بَرْقُوق, from Latin praecocia, from Ancient Greek πραικόκιον, from Latin persicum, from Latin Persae — inflection of Persa: ## genitive/dative...
albarikuki (Quechua): apricot
